Living as Salt and Light
๐ŸŒทWomen’s Devotional


๐Ÿ“– Bible Verse:
Matthew 5:13–14“You are the salt of the earth... You are the light of the world. A town built on a hill cannot be hidden.”

๐Ÿ’– Reflection:
Jesus described His followers as salt and light because He intended for our lives to influence the world around us. Salt preserves and adds flavor, while light drives away darkness and helps others find their way. As Christian women, we are called to make a difference wherever God has placed us.

You may never stand behind a pulpit or speak before large crowds, but your daily faithfulness is powerful. Your gentle words can comfort the hurting. Your patient spirit can calm tense situations. Your integrity at work, kindness toward neighbors, and love within your family all become visible expressions of Christ's presence.

Sometimes we underestimate the impact of ordinary obedience. Yet God delights in using simple acts of faithfulness to accomplish extraordinary purposes. A listening ear, a sincere prayer, a thoughtful note, or a warm smile can become the very encouragement someone needs.

Never hide the light God has placed within you. Let your life point others toward Jesus through both your words and your actions. The brightest testimonies are often lived quietly, one faithful day at a time.
